About Lorena de la Peña

Lorena de la Peña is a scholar working on Cancer Research, Oncology and Biophysics, having authored 37 papers that have together received 787 indexed citations. Recurring topics across this work include HER2/EGFR in Cancer Research (17 papers), Cancer Treatment and Pharmacology (14 papers) and Advanced Breast Cancer Therapies (13 papers). The work is most often cited by research in Cancer Research (261 citations), Oncology (419 citations) and Biophysics (48 citations). Lorena de la Peña has collaborated with scholars based in Spain, United States and Belgium. Frequent co-authors include Kevin Camphausen, Philip J. Tofilon, Begoña Bermejo, Paolo Nucíforo, Mafalda Oliveira, Xing Lü, Christopher S. Barker, Serafín Morales, Aleix Prat and Javier Cortés. Their work appears in journals such as Journal of Clinical Oncology, Cancer Research and The Lancet Oncology.
